Pediatric hospitalists are doctors that have specialized knowledge in caring for infants, children, and teens while in the hospital. They employ a highly-personalized approach and 24-hour availability, all while collaborating closely with you or your child’s primary care provider.

Services for Infants and Young Children Under the Age of 18:

• Acute respiratory conditions • Allergic reactions • Cellulitis • Closed head injuries • Croup • Dehydration • Failure to thrive • Fever • Gastroenteritis • Hyperbilirubinemia • Hypothermia in newborns • Ingestions • Pneumonia • Pyelonephritis • Superficial infections
